Course Content

• Advanced Virtual Robotic Programming
• Sensor Integration and Data Fusion for Virtual Robots
• Virtual Robot Simulation and Modeling (with emphasis on ROS)
• Path Planning and Navigation Algorithms for Virtual Environments
• AI-powered Virtual Robot Control and Optimization
• Human-Robot Interaction in Virtual Reality
• Virtual Commissioning and Testing of Robotic Systems
• Cybersecurity in Virtual Robotic Environments

Career Role Description
Advanced Robotics Engineer Develops and implements cutting-edge virtual robotic systems, focusing on advanced control algorithms and simulation techniques. High demand in automation and manufacturing.
Virtual Robotics Programmer Writes and tests software for virtual robotic environments, using programming languages such as Python and C++. Crucial for efficient robotic system deployment.
Robotics Simulation Specialist Creates and maintains realistic virtual environments for robotic simulation and training. Essential for minimizing real-world testing costs.
AI-powered Robotics Technician Integrates artificial intelligence algorithms into robotic systems, specializing in machine learning for improved performance and adaptability. Future-proof skillset in high demand.
